My Background


As a professional athlete, I have spent years seeking effective treatments for my own bodily aches and pains. During twelve years of active competition in Thai boxing, I found myself dealing with chronic muscular problems as well as acute injuries, including soft tissue damage such as sprains, bruising and swelling, fractured ribs, feet and hands, and ongoing muscular problems affecting my shoulders, hips, knees and especially neck and lower back.

 

During the later stages of my sports career I decided to pursue bodywork as a means of further improving my understanding of human anatomy, body mechanics, proper posture and injury management and it has been helping me train relatively pain free for the last few years. I was able to improve my posture, stabilise my joints and train smarter to avoid unnecessary pain. Today I'm utilising my experience to help clients achieve the similar goals in pain management.

Neck and Lower Back Pain

 

The most common reasons people seek massage treatment are either for relief from neck pain and headaches or for lower back pain. Many of us display forward head posture due to spending far too long working at a desk or driving. This tightens our chest and posterior neck muscles which can cause referred headache pain, and is also associated with weakness in the muscles of the upper and mid back and anterior neck. By treating fascia and trigger points in these muscles and mobilising the cervical and thoracic joints I have been able to give many clients relief from neck pain and tension headaches. Similarly, by releasing tight muscles around the hips and working to increase core strength I’ve been able to help numerous clients with effective management of lower back pain.
